In 2021 the Villiers Quartet commissioned a group of UK-based composers to reflect on how they experienced life 'From Home' in this turbulent year. As a quartet specialising in British music, we were keen to explore the voices of composers in today’s Britain, and to hear how they were affected by the pandemic.
Reaching out to our collaborators gave us great hope during these difficult times. The From Home project significantly opened our eyes and ears to understand how music could bring people together in a shared expression, especially as we tackled questions about identity, culture, race, diversity, and how our creative lives were affected by the destructive and transformative events of this year.
We thank our collaborators and supporters for their help - without your insight we could not have captured this vital moment in our history. From Home has been supported by Arts Council England, the Oxford Humanities Cultural Programme, the Ralph Vaughan Williams Charitable Trust, and supporters of the VQ From Home Commissioning Fund.
